How To Accurately Determine Rehab Costs

Kaitlyn Robinson
Posted

I saw a lot of flippers and other investors complaining about wholesalers giving inaccurate rehab costs when selling properties, and since my goal is to be as transparent as possible, I wanted to ask what is a good way for a beginner wholesaler or virtual wholesaler to find this out? I saw a video by Jerry Norton on some estimates that he claims is good to go off of based on his experience. Is his information reliable for the most part? 

Jerry Norton's estimates:
For homes under 1,500 sqft a light rehab is $18,750, average rehab is $37,500, and heavy is $75,000
For homes 1,501-2,500 sqft a light rehab is $25,000, average is $50,000 and a heavy is $100,000
For homes 2,501-3,500 sqft a light rehab is $37,500, average is $62,500, and a heavy is $125,000
